CACI is seeking an experienced and highly skilled Field Service Technician (FST) , Lead to join our team to support our customer, U.S. Southern Command (USSOUTHCOM), in Doral, Florida. This position is contingent upon award.

The ideal candidate will be responsible for overseeing and optimizing the training and employment of SCITES 2 contract Field Service Technicians operating in CONUS and OCONUS locations while improving processes and technology solutions . The FST, Lead will ensure SCITES 2 technology implementations and ensure staffing is appropriate for the required tasks a nd in alignment with USSOUTHCOM Objectives. This role will play a crucial part in ensuring smooth and efficient implementation of Enterprise Information Environment (EIE) technology capabilities across USSOUTHCOM Cyber Information Technology Enterprise Services (SCITES).

Key Responsibilities:

  • Provides installation of C5IM systems/sub-systems and supporting systems; technical services for operations and maintenance of C5IM systems; integration of Audio/Visual equipment; and cable installation, including Cat 6, fiber optic, control cable, IPTV and speaker wire in support of Enterprise Service Desk (ESD) services


  • Tests components to ensure cables and equipment are within proper specifications


  • Troubleshoots and determines system performance issues and provides solutions


  • Provides removal and proper disposal of obsolete systems and equipment while adhering to proper disposal and documentation/handling procedures


  • Provides support for implementing technical solutions, installing interfaces, and ensuring that devices are operational


  • Provides installation, integration, test, and management of systems that support DAO personnel


  • Possesses and applies a comprehensive knowledge across key tasks and high impact assignments


  • Plans and leads major technology assignments


  • Functions as a technical expert across multiple project assignments


  • May supervise others


Required Qualifications:

  • Must hold an active secret level clearance


  • Bachelor's degree in information technology , Computer Science, or related field


  • Minimum 8 - 12 years of experience in IT Systems and Networks Maintenance and repair .


  • DoD 8140 Intermediate or Equivalent Industry Certification (SEC+) CCNA, CASP, etc.


  • Proven ability to lead and facilitate meetings with diverse groups of stakeholders


  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ills


  • Experience with change management tools and ITSM platforms (ServiceNow)


Preferred Qualifications:

  • Project Management Professional (PMP)


  • Experience in a large, distributed IT enterprise


  • Experience working in the field supporting DoD


  • Experience with installation, repair and testing of technology systems in remote areas


  • Experience with FOC and copper cable repair


  • Knowledge of DevOps practices and principles
